Applications
3,3,6-Trimethylhepta-1,5-dien-4-yl propanoate (CAS 79507-84-9) is an aroma ester used primarily as a fragrance ingredient with a potential fixing role in perfumery and cosmetics, often added to perfumes, air fresheners, and personal care products. In practice, it is commonly employed as a precursor or intermediate for the synthesis of other aroma compounds, and may appear in coatings such as paints, varnishes, and inks that require fragrance. Additionally, it can be used in household and cleaning products as a fragrance additive to improve scent and consumer perception, and in plastics and rubber formulations as part of aroma systems or to assist aroma stability.
